    Have been here several times with friends and it is a favorite. Have had the same order each time. 10 ounce ribeye medium rare with loaded baked potato and salad with honey mustard dressing. The steak was perfectly cooked, salad was crisp and fresh. Ambience is small town charm.

    We stopped for lunch here on our way to Pinetop. It had good reviews. Staff was friendly and efficient, food arrived in a timely manner, there were plenty of tables, and the place was clean. I had their turkey bandito sandwich with onion rings. The rings would've been better with less batter, but were still good. The sandwich had lots of turkey, cheese, bacon, and some mild chili strips. Lots of food, so I ended up with a takeaway box.

    I've been visiting Globe since I was a child and I've never noticed this restaurant! Today we stopped there. The place is small but clean and friendly! The waitress was friendly and patient, she gave recommendations as to what to get. She was right on the money! The breakfast bowl was vegetable and we added bacon. The bowl was so big we have enough for tmw and the next day! Well worth the price. We also ordered the French toast! Yummy! Crunchy, and tender not soggy which is rare! This place is a MUST!!!!! Go to Globe and visit the Copper Bistro!!! You will be Happy and Satisfied!

    Food: HUGE portions. The chef salad had copious amounts of meat, hard boiled eggs, cherry tomatoes, croutons and lots of dressing. The hamburger was grilled perfectly, fried jalapeño, tomato, lettuce, pickles and a nice soft bun. The fries were good too. The service was spot on for a busy Sunday, lunch service. The restaurant itself is small-ish, but don't let that fool you. It seemed like everyone was well served.

My 6yo and I ordered 3 rolls(california, rainbow and caterpillar) and an appetizer(coconut tempura shrimp). We received 2 rolls before our appetizer, which to me was weird. They all came with wasabi and ginger, and I asked our waitress Loren if I could have some ginger without wasabi as I am mildly allergic. She said no because they use the same hand to serve both so the wasabi is in the ginger. I thought 'that sucks, cross contamination'. When the final roll(caterpillar) came out it had 3 sauces on it; unagi sauce, spicy Mayo and Siracha. I asked her when she came by again if it was supposed to have the spicy ones, she said 'oh yes, the caterpillar comes with all 3'. I had ordered it for my 6yo to eat, the menu has none of the spicy sauces listed in the description, just the unagi sauce. So, buyer beware, not all sauces are listed on the menu and if you have an allergy you might want to eat elsewhere because if there is one cross contamination, there are bound to be others.
